package com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ast;

import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.Arrays;
import java.util.List;
import java.util.Set;

import org.junit.Test;

import com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.Usage;
import com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.*;


import static com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.Arg._Arg;
import static com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.Expression.*;
import static com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.Function.*;
import static com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.Statement.*;
import static com.pogofish.jadt.samples.ast.data.Type.*;
import static java.util.Arrays.asList;
import static org.junit.Assert.*;

/**
* Make sure the sample usage does what it says it does
*
* @author jiry
*/
public class UsageTest {
  static final Usage usage = new Usage();
  @Test
  public void testSampleFunction() {
    final Function expectedFunction = _Function(_Int(), "addTwo", asList(_Arg(_Int(), "x"), _Arg(_Int(), "y")), asList(
                 _Return(_Add(_Variable("x"), _Variable("y")))
                 ));

    assertEquals(expectedFunction, usage.sampleFunction());
  }
 
  @Test
  public void testExpressionLiterals() {
    final Set<Integer> emptyIntegers = usage.expressionLiterals(_LongLiteral(432L));
    assertTrue("Set not empty, got " + emptyIntegers, emptyIntegers.isEmpty());
   
    final Set<Integer> twoIntegers = usage.expressionLiterals(_Add(_Variable("Foo"), _Add(_IntLiteral(2), _IntLiteral(5))));
    assertTrue("Wrong number of elements in set", twoIntegers.size() == 2);
    assertTrue("Set didn't have 2", twoIntegers.contains(2));
    assertTrue("Set didn't have 5", twoIntegers.contains(5));
  }
 
  @Test
  public void testHasReturn() {
    final List<Statement> noReturn = Arrays.asList(_Declaration(_Int(), "Foo", _IntLiteral(2)), _Assignment("foo", _IntLiteral(3)));
    assertFalse("Got the wrong answer from a list with no returns", usage.hasReturn(noReturn));
    final List<Statement> hasReturn = new ArrayList<Statement>(noReturn);
    hasReturn.add(_Return(_LongLiteral(3)));
    assertTrue("Got wrong answer from a list with a return", usage.hasReturn(hasReturn));
  }
}
